Output 37e120bf89c53ec1be5b69f19cc3199e82dde69cf2fd03ff3cb5bee0cf5afbfb:2443

value
539950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b7c05b1612c1c1e24fadccba788abf83c0da088 OP_EQUAL
address
3BVLoHXZhjr6ChpDP31A4Hn8DYCLQM6JJ5
transaction
37e120bf89c53ec1be5b69f19cc3199e82dde69cf2fd03ff3cb5bee0cf5afbfb
spent
true